Area of a rectangular field is \( \Large \Large 3584 m^{2} \) and the length and the breadth are in the ratio 7 : 2, respectively. What is the perimeter of the rectangle?

Let length of the rectangular field = 7x m
and breadth of the rectangular field = 2x m
According to the question,
Area of rectangular field = \( \Large Length\times Breadth \)
=> 3584 = \( \Large 7x\times 2x \)
=> \( \Large 14x^{2} \) = 3584 => \( \Large x^{2} \) = \( \Large \frac{3584}{14} \) = 256
=> \( \Large x^{2} \)=256 => x=16m
Length of rectangular field
= \( \Large 7\times 16 \) = 112 m
and breadth of rectangular field
= \( \Large 2\times 16 \)= 32 m
Perimeter of rectangle = 2 (Length + Breadth)
= 2(112+ 32)=\( \Large 2\times 144 \)=288m .
